PHP Forma 表单 档案馆档案查询与调阅申请表单

PHP Forma阿木 发布于 2 天前 3 次阅读


阿木博主一句话概括:PHP Forma 表单:档案馆档案查询与调阅申请表单设计与实现

阿木博主为你简单介绍:
随着信息技术的飞速发展,档案馆的数字化管理已成为必然趋势。本文将围绕PHP Forma表单,探讨如何设计并实现一个档案馆档案查询与调阅申请表单。通过分析需求、设计表单结构、编写PHP代码以及数据库操作,本文旨在为档案馆提供一个高效、便捷的档案查询与调阅申请系统。

一、

档案馆作为国家重要的文化信息资源库,承担着收集、整理、保存和提供档案资料的任务。随着档案数量的不断增加,传统的档案查询与调阅方式已无法满足用户的需求。开发一个基于Web的档案馆档案查询与调阅申请系统显得尤为重要。

PHP Forma表单是一款基于PHP的表单生成工具,它可以帮助开发者快速构建各种类型的表单。本文将利用PHP Forma表单,结合PHP和MySQL数据库,实现一个档案馆档案查询与调阅申请表单。

二、需求分析

1. 用户需求
- 用户可以通过表单查询档案信息。
- 用户可以提交调阅申请,并查看申请状态。

2. 功能需求
- 档案查询:支持按档案名称、档案编号、档案类型等条件进行查询。
- 调阅申请:用户填写申请表单,提交调阅申请。
- 申请状态查询:用户可以查看自己的申请状态。

三、表单设计

1. 档案查询表单
- 输入框:档案名称、档案编号、档案类型
- 按钮:查询

2. 调阅申请表单
- 输入框:用户姓名、联系方式、档案名称、档案编号、调阅原因
- 按钮:提交申请

四、PHP代码实现

1. 档案查询功能

php
query($query);

// 输出查询结果
while ($row = $result->fetch_assoc()) {
echo "档案名称:" . $row['name'] . "";
echo "档案编号:" . $row['number'] . "";
echo "档案类型:" . $row['type'] . "";
}
?>

2. 调阅申请功能

php
query($query) === TRUE) {
echo "申请提交成功!";
} else {
echo "Error: " . $query . "" . $mysqli->error;
}
?>

五、数据库设计

1. 档案表(archives)
- id:主键,自增
- name:档案名称
- number:档案编号
- type:档案类型

2. 申请表(applications)
- id:主键,自增
- userName:用户姓名
- contact:联系方式
- archiveName:档案名称
- archiveNumber:档案编号
- reason:调阅原因
- status:申请状态(待审核、审核通过、审核不通过)

六、总结

本文通过PHP Forma表单,结合PHP和MySQL数据库,实现了一个档案馆档案查询与调阅申请表单。该系统具有以下特点:

1. 操作简单,用户易于上手。
2. 功能完善,满足用户查询和申请需求。
3. 数据库设计合理,保证数据安全。

在实际应用中,可以根据具体需求对系统进行扩展和优化,如增加权限管理、日志记录等功能。希望本文能为档案馆档案查询与调阅申请系统的设计与实现提供参考。